Changes in biotransformation Sample Clauses

Changes in biotransformation. Ap- propriate qualitative and quantitative assay methodology shall be used to compare the composition of radio- active compounds in excreta from rats receiving a single oral dose (Groups B and C) with those in the excreta from rats receiving repeated oral doses (Group H).

Changes in biotransformation. Ap- propriate qualitative and quantitative assay methods shall be used to com- pare the composition of radioactive compounds in excreta from rats receiv- ing a single inhalation exposure (Groups B and C) with that from rats receiving repeated inhalation expo- sures (Group F).
